Transaction e00d3f713077083fcdd081588b151140feb48b7052f7f5bd823243ac2945d699
1 Input
1 Output
-
e00d3f713077083fcdd081588b151140feb48b7052f7f5bd823243ac2945d699:0
- value
- 126426895
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2f0fdf126b1e6ec64c55aa99aca2064f2fac908
- address
- bc1qktc0mufxk8nwcex9t25e4j3qvne04jggkqqpfd